칼리 리눅스 Nvidia 드라이버 문제

칼리 리눅스 Nvidia 드라이버 문제

Kali에서 제공하는 것을 사용하려고 생각했지만 지원되지 않는 입력을 제공했고 원인이 무엇인지 모르겠습니다(RDP로 로그인하고 xrandr을 1024x768로 설정하려고 시도했는데 예상보다 높게 설정되었을 수 있다고 생각했지만). 그것은 전혀 도움이 되지 않았기 때문에 공식 nvidia 드라이버를 설치하기로 결정했습니다. 실제로 작동하는 것을 찾을 수 없는 것 같습니다. Kali의 문서는 가이드를 제공하지만 내 cuda가 지원되는 경우에만 작동합니다. 드라이버가 작동하지 않습니다. 레거시 드라이버이기 때문에 이전 방법을 사용해 보았습니다. 즉, 실행 파일을 다운로드하고 수동으로 설치하고 nouveau를 차단하고 lightdm을 중지하고 tty1로 전환했지만 커널 소스 트리를 찾을 수 없기 때문에 오류가 발생했습니다. 간단한 "apt-get install nvidia-driver"를 사용하여 nvidia 드라이버를 설치했는데 설치되었지만 사용되지 않은 것으로 표시되었습니다. 다른 드라이버를 비활성화하려고 생각했지만 드라이버가 너무 많습니다. 여기에 nouveau를 비활성화한 후 추측한 모든 관련 정보가 있어야 합니다. NVIDIA 드라이버 설치

uname -r
5.7.0-kali1-amd64

lspci -v | grep driver
        Kernel driver in use: pcieport
        Kernel driver in use: e1000e
        Kernel driver in use: uhci_hcd
        Kernel driver in use: uhci_hcd
        Kernel driver in use: ehci-pci
        Kernel driver in use: snd_hda_intel
        Kernel driver in use: pcieport
        Kernel driver in use: uhci_hcd
        Kernel driver in use: uhci_hcd
        Kernel driver in use: uhci_hcd
        Kernel driver in use: ehci-pci
        Kernel driver in use: lpc_ich
        Kernel driver in use: ahci
        Kernel driver in use: i801_smbus

lspci -s 01:00 -v
01:00.0 VGA compatible controller: NVIDIA Corporation G96CGL [Quadro FX 580] (rev a1) (prog-if 00 [VGA controller])
        Subsystem: NVIDIA Corporation G96CGL [Quadro FX 580]
        Flags: fast devsel, IRQ 11, IOMMU group 1
        Memory at fd000000 (32-bit, non-prefetchable) [size=16M]
        Memory at c0000000 (64-bit, prefetchable) [size=512M]
        Memory at fa000000 (64-bit, non-prefetchable) [size=32M]
        I/O ports at dc80 [size=128]
        Expansion ROM at 000c0000 [disabled] [size=128K]
        Capabilities: <access denied>
        Kernel modules: nvidia

답변1

저에게는 Kali Linux 2020.4 버전에서 그래픽 카드 Geforce gt210을 사용하여 솔루션이 @Stweart가 제안한 것과 거의 동일했습니다. 내 그래픽 카드(Nvidia 웹 사이트에서 찾을 수 있음)에 맞는 올바른 Nvidia 드라이버 버전을 설치해야 했는데 내 그래픽 카드는 340.76이었습니다. 그런 다음 터미널에서 다음 명령을 실행합니다.

sudo apt install nvidia-legacy-340xx-driver
sudo apt install nvidia-xconfig
sudo nvidia-xconfig
sudo reboot

그게 다입니다. 모든 것이 잘 작동합니다.

답변2

답변이 늦었지만 실제로 문제를 해결했습니다. 아직 정확히 무엇이 잘못되었는지는 잘 모르겠지만 변환기를 사용하여 VGA 대신 DVI 케이블로 전환한 후에는 잘 작동했습니다. 더 이상 해상도 오류가 발생하지 않았습니다.

관련 정보